Position Summary

This position is responsible for writing the firmware that runs Parker’s electric motor controllers and inverters. This position will own end-to-end subsystems, from gathering initial requirements through implementation and deployment.

Parker’s products move electrified vehicles and industrial machinery worldwide. This is a hands-on role as part of a small, highly skilled Engineering team.

The position requires strong communication skills, as it involves collaborating with Parker engineering sites in other regions.

This position requires in office at least four days per week.

Key Responsibilities Include:
  • Writing production-quality real-time embedded C and C++ for bare-metal and RTOS-based targets, including device drivers and CAN/CANopen, SPI, I2C, and UART interfaces.
  • Partnering with motor control and hardware engineers to realize control algorithms within real timing, memory, and processor constraints.
  • Debugging HW/SW interaction at the bench with JTAG debuggers, oscilloscopes, and logic and protocol analyzers, from prototypes through customer returns.
  • Participating in software design, code, schematic, and project reviews.
  • Designing and running tests that verify the software against its requirements, including unit tests kept in automated regression.
  • Capturing and decomposing software requirements and maintain traceability through design, code, and test evidence using ALM tools.
  • Supporting CI/CD pipelines and Python-based test automation using Git and modern Dev Ops workflows.

Qualifications:
  • Ability to perform the essential functions of the job typically acquired through 4 to 6 years of related experience.
  • Bachelor's degree (BS) in Engineering or Computer Science
  • Proficiency in C and C++ for embedded, real-time software.
  • Demonstrated experience developing, integrating, and debugging firmware on microcontrollers, in bare-metal and/or RTOS environments.
  • Experience with board bring-up and hardware/software integration debugging.
  • Hands-on experience with embedded communication interfaces such as CAN, SPI, I2C, or UART.
  • Hands-on use of embedded debug tools and techniques: JTAG/SWD debuggers, emulators, in-circuit test, oscilloscopes, and logic or protocol analyzers.
  • Experience with modern embedded development environments, automated pipelines and workflows, including version control and CI/CD.
